Carney says Canada will buy European surveillance planes over two American options
RSS SUMMARY · AGGREGATED FROM ABC NEWS
Canada plans to buy early warning radar planes from Sweden’s Saab and Canada’s Bombardier, Prime Minister Mark Carney announced Wednesday
